THE OLDIES ARE THE GOLDIES
People Like Them was surprised and glad to go away on holiday and return to find that guest-list culture and £2,000 jeroboams of Cristal have given way to a new era of abandon and impropriety — led by those old enough to do it best. At the Frieze Art Fair in Regent’s Park, Lucian Freud’s muse, Sue Tilley, was spotted ram raiding the VIP section, instead of waiting to be asked in.
At the opening of his Design Museum exhibition, the artist Alan Aldridge, father of Saffron, cranked up Beatles songs far above acceptable levels. Then there was a debauched evening in Richmond chez Nicky Haslam, of which the less said the better. And look at this picture of that old pro Bryan Ferry. From that innocent look on his face, I bet you’d never have guessed that he later persuaded Eva Herzigova and friends to dance with him into the small hours in a hidden room at the back of the Mayfair eatery Automat. Me neither.
KNOW YOUR RIGHTS
Meet the fashion icons of the new era. I spotted this merry band of climate protesters (intentionally or not channelling Luella’s autumn 2008 Edwardian suffragette look) outside the House of Commons recently. It was the 100th anniversary of Emmeline Pankhurst’s “rush” on parliament, and the girls, along with hundreds of WI members, yummy mummies and Rosie Boycott, were shouting “Deeds not words!”, doing pirouettes and handing out fairy cakes. They were such a stylish baked-goods movement that I have decided, henceforth, to follow them. Expect to see more cake activism — and me wearing Luella — on the barricades soon.
ROYAL FLUSH
At times like this, one should cultivate as many friendships with the wealthy as possible.
So to Sloane Street, for the opening of Princess Marie-Chantal of Greece’s children’s-wear store. There were Trinny and her little girl, plus Camilla Rutherford, with little Hector and Maud. And there, among £150 silk smock dresses, the most darling smoked-salmon sandwiches and the shiniest of European aristocrats, I found myself, quite understandably I thought, not wanting to leave.
RETAIL THERAPY
So we have to be more careful about what we buy. Well, don’t get carried away, girls. It took three visits to the Isabel Marant shop before I felt calm enough to hand over 100 smackers for my expensive new sweatshirt. Since then, the slogan “Mr Hatman wishes you a nice day” has brought so much cheer to those around me, I feel the top has paid for itself in karma points many times over. Shopping: it’s your public duty.
